What should I do if my water heater is leaking from the bottom?
Shut off power/gas and the cold‑water supply, then call us. A bottom leak often means a failing tank, a faulty drain valve, or a ruptured expansion tank. Quick steps:
- Electric: switch off the breaker.
- Gas: turn the gas control to Off.
- Close the cold‑water shutoff above the tank.
